Output d6a73ab4d1d90ce2e52f2d88edfc9eb630187f0a9233a1b18bea309e193c996d:4

value
95430000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53a1d81461fa0da32c15871784cdd88963d2227c OP_EQUAL
address
39KDtb4tHsRzczWUmRsDMjBqGnaBktVzk1
transaction
d6a73ab4d1d90ce2e52f2d88edfc9eb630187f0a9233a1b18bea309e193c996d
spent
true